In the example shown, the formula in B5 is: In the example shown, the formula in B5 is: WebOct 3, 2014 · Easiest way do this is to remove filter, fill series from top of total data. Filter your desired data back in, copy list of numbers into a new sheet (this should be only the total lines you want to add numbering to) paste into column A1. Add "1" into column B1, right click and hold then drag down to end of numbers and choose "fill series".
WebOct 13, 2014 · Using VBA, you can do this by incrementing the number each time the loop goes round and then prefixing the V0000 to the front like so: Dim i As Integer Dim cell As Range, rng As Range Set rng = Range ("A1:A10") i = 836 For Each cell In rng cell.Value = "V000" & i i = i + 1 Next cell.
